Typically, the learning tools for this grade level are structured to present a variety of challenges. A common format includes engaging passages, ranging from fiction and poetry to non-fiction articles, followed by a series of questions. These questions often encompass multiple-choice selections targeting main ideas, details, vocabulary in context, and inferential reasoning. Open-ended questions are also frequent, prompting learners to construct written responses that demonstrate deeper analysis and critical thinking. Activities may also involve sequencing events, identifying cause and effect relationships, comparing and contrasting ideas, and summarizing complex information, ensuring a comprehensive review of essential reading strategies.
To maximize the effectiveness of these practice sheets, a systematic approach is recommended. Begin by encouraging a quick preview of the passage title, headings, and any accompanying images to activate prior knowledge. Next, learners should engage in active reading, perhaps highlighting key information or jotting down notes about unfamiliar words or main points. After reading, answering the questions should be approached thoughtfully, often requiring a return to the text to verify answers. The crucial final step involves reviewing all responses, identifying any errors, and understanding why a particular answer is correct. This reflective process is paramount for true learning and skill reinforcement.
Beyond the direct engagement with each exercise, several additional strategies can enrich the learning experience. Establishing a consistent routine for practice helps build momentum and habit. Encouraging learners to utilize a dictionary for unfamiliar words encountered in the texts actively builds vocabulary. Discussing answers and thought processes with an educator or peer can provide valuable insights and alternative perspectives. Connecting the themes and concepts from the materials to real-world experiences or other subjects further solidifies understanding.
